THE CAREER IN CONTEXT

A City Defined by the Sea

Seattle's growth from its 1852 move to the eastern shore of Elliott Bay established a foundation of nautical leadership. This era defined the role of the captain not just as a professional rank, but as a necessity for survival and trade in the Pacific Northwest, creating a cultural blueprint for authority and exploration.

As the city evolved into a primary cultural and economic center, this maritime spirit was distilled into its professional sports branding. The adoption of nautical motifs by the Mariners bridged the gap between the city's historical roots and its modern athletic ambitions, turning a functional uniform into a symbol of regional pride.
